You could steal someone else's song. Find a song you like. Learn it, but not too well...get the feel and the vib/attitude.
Speed it up or slow it down. Change the key. Play the chord changes or cool lick backwards.
Then re-write the words. Start with the ideas you have already collected.
By the time you are finished, you will have a brand knew song..
I thought everyone knew all great artist began as great thieves.:D
